Surveillance Operator jobs in Bozeman, MT

Surveillance Operator operates all surveillance computer equipment. Monitors all areas of the property and closely observes a target game, staff member, or customer. Being a Surveillance Operator ensures compliance with applicable gaming regulations. Reports improper activity or disturbances to supervisor or security team for further investigation. Additionally, Surveillance Operator may require a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The Surveillance Operator may require 0-1 year of general work experience. Possesses a moderate understanding of general aspects of the job. Works under the close direction of senior personnel in the functional area.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Allied Universal® is hiring a Surveillance Investigator. Surveillance Investigators perform discreet mobile and stationary surveillance of Claimant to confirm current activities and capabilities to assist with the administration of an Insurance claim.

    RESPONSIBILITIES:

    • Conduct independent investigations of insurance claims across a range of coverage types, including workers’ compensation, general liability, property and casualty, and disability
    • Utilize various surveillance techniques and equipment to monitor subjects covertly
    • Document and report observations, activities, and any relevant information in a clear and concise manner
    • Collaborate with other investigators and law enforcement agencies as needed to gather information and coordinate efforts
    • Maintain confidentiality and adhere to legal and ethical standards in conducting surveillance operations

Bozeman is a city in and the seat of Gallatin County, Montana, United States. Located in southwest Montana, the 2010 census put Bozeman's population at 37,280 and by 2016 the population rose to 45,250, making it the fourth largest city in Montana. It is the principal city of the Bozeman, MT Micropolitan Statistical Area, consisting of all of Gallatin County with a population of 97,304. It is the largest Micropolitan Statistical Area in Montana and is the third largest of all of Montana's statistical areas. The city is named after John M.
